Chingidiguda Population - Nabarangapur, Orissa

Chingidiguda is a medium size village located in Umarkote Block of Nabarangapur district, Orissa with total 150 families residing. The Chingidiguda village has population of 734 of which 336 are males while 398 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Chingidiguda village population of children with age 0-6 is 163 which makes up 22.21 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Chingidiguda village is 1185 which is higher than Orissa state average of 979. Child Sex Ratio for the Chingidiguda as per census is 1264, higher than Orissa average of 941.

Chingidiguda village has lower literacy rate compared to Orissa. In 2011, literacy rate of Chingidiguda village was 35.90 % compared to 72.87 % of Orissa. In Chingidiguda Male literacy stands at 43.94 % while female literacy rate was 28.99 %.

Caste Factor

In Chingidiguda village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 78.34 % of total population in Chingidiguda village. There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) in Chingidiguda village of Nabarangapur.

Work Profile

In Chingidiguda village out of total population, 378 were engaged in work activities. 66.93 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 33.07 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 378 workers engaged in Main Work, 98 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 148 were Agricultural labourer.
